LightweightOperatorCollection
Наследование: java.lang.Object, com.aspose.pdf.BaseOperatorCollection
public class LightweightOperatorCollection extends BaseOperatorCollection
Легкая коллекция оператора. Предназначен для использования в сценариях, когда базовый поток содержимого не подключен, где в результате требуется только сбор данных оператором.
Конструкторы
Конструктор | Описание |
---|---|
LightweightOperatorCollection() | Инициализировать объект |
LightweightOperatorCollection(ITrailerable trailerable, System.Collections.Generic.List | Только для внутреннего использования! |
LightweightOperatorCollection(OperatorCollection operatorCollection) | Инициализировать объект |
Методы
Метод | Описание |
---|---|
add(Operator op) | Добавить оператора |
addRange(LightweightOperatorCollection oc) | Добавить коллекцию LightweightOperatorCollection |
cancelUpdate() | Отменяет последнее обновление. |
clear() | |
contains(Operator item) | |
deleteUnrestricted(int index) | внутреннее удаление Unrestrictedelement |
equals(Object arg0) | |
getClass() | |
getUnrestricted(int index) | Для внутреннего использования оператор getUnrestricted |
get_Item(int index) | Получает оператор по его индексу. |
hashCode() | |
insert(int index, Operator op) | Вставить оператор |
isEmpty() | Возвращает TRUE, если коллекция пуста. |
isFastTextExtractionMode() | Указывает, ограничена ли коллекция быстрым извлечением текста |
isReadOnly() | Получает значение, указывающее, доступна ли коллекция только для чтения. |
iterator() | Итератор возврата |
notify() | |
notifyAll() | |
remove(Operator item) | |
resumeUpdate() | Возобновление обновления документа. |
set_Item(int index, Operator value) | Устанавливает оператор по его индексу. |
size() | Количество операторов |
suppressUpdate() | Подавляет обновление содержимого данных. |
toList() | Возвращает список операторов. |
toString() | |
updateData() | внутренний |
wait() | |
wait(long arg0) | |
wait(long arg0, int arg1) |
LightweightOperatorCollection()
public LightweightOperatorCollection()
Инициализировать объект
LightweightOperatorCollection(ITrailerable trailerable, System.Collections.Generic.List operators)
public LightweightOperatorCollection(ITrailerable trailerable, System.Collections.Generic.List<Operator> operators)
Только для внутреннего использования!
Параметры:
Параметр | Тип | Описание |
---|---|---|
trailerable | ITrailerable | Внутренний объект |
operators | com.aspose.ms.System.Collections.Generic.List<com.aspose.pdf.Operator> | Внутренний объект |
LightweightOperatorCollection(OperatorCollection operatorCollection)
public LightweightOperatorCollection(OperatorCollection operatorCollection)
Инициализировать объект
Параметры:
Параметр | Тип | Описание |
---|---|---|
operatorCollection | OperatorCollection | Объект OperatorCollection |
add(Operator op)
public void add(Operator op)
Добавить оператора
Параметры:
Параметр | Тип | Описание |
---|---|---|
op | Operator | Объект оператора |
addRange(LightweightOperatorCollection oc)
public void addRange(LightweightOperatorCollection oc)
Добавить коллекцию LightweightOperatorCollection
Параметры:
Параметр | Тип | Описание |
---|---|---|
oc | LightweightOperatorCollection | Экземпляр LightweightOperatorCollection |
cancelUpdate()
public void cancelUpdate()
Отменяет последнее обновление. Этот метод может быть вызван, когда изменение не должно вызывать обновление содержимого.
clear()
public void clear()
Очищает коллекцию.
contains(Operator item)
public boolean contains(Operator item)
Проверьте, находится ли предмет в коллекции.
Параметры:
Параметр | Тип | Описание |
---|---|---|
item | Operator | Экземпляр оператора |
Возвращает: boolean - логическое значение
deleteUnrestricted(int index)
public void deleteUnrestricted(int index)
внутреннее удаление Unrestrictedelement
Параметры:
Параметр | Тип | Описание |
---|---|---|
index | int | целое значение |
equals(Object arg0)
public boolean equals(Object arg0)
Параметры:
Параметр | Тип | Описание |
---|---|---|
arg0 | java.lang.Object |
Возвращает: логический
getClass()
public final native Class<?> getClass()
Возвращает: java.lang.Класс
getUnrestricted(int index)
public Operator getUnrestricted(int index)
Для внутреннего использования оператор getUnrestricted
Параметры:
Параметр | Тип | Описание |
---|---|---|
index | int | целое значение |
Возвращает: Operator - Объект оператора
get_Item(int index)
public Operator get_Item(int index)
Получает оператор по его индексу.
Example demonstrates how to get operator of page contents by index.
Document doc = new Document("input.pdf");
OperatorCollection oc = doc.getPages().get_Item(1).getContents();
Operator first = oc.get_Item(1);
Параметры:
Параметр | Тип | Описание |
---|---|---|
index | int | Индекс оператора. Нумерация начинается с 1. |
Возвращает: Operator - Оператор из запрошенного индекса
hashCode()
public native int hashCode()
Возвращает: инт
insert(int index, Operator op)
public void insert(int index, Operator op)
Вставить оператор
Параметры:
Параметр | Тип | Описание |
---|---|---|
index | int | целое значение |
op | Operator | Объект оператора |
isEmpty()
public boolean isEmpty()
Возвращает TRUE, если коллекция пуста.
Возвращает: boolean - логическое значение
isFastTextExtractionMode()
public boolean isFastTextExtractionMode()
Указывает, ограничена ли коллекция быстрым извлечением текста
Возвращает: boolean - логическое значение
isReadOnly()
public boolean isReadOnly()
Получает значение, указывающее, доступна ли коллекция только для чтения.
Возвращает: логический
iterator()
public Iterator<Operator> iterator()
Итератор возврата
Возвращает: java.util.Iterator<com.aspose.pdf.Operator> — объект IGenericEnumerator
notify()
public final native void notify()
notifyAll()
public final native void notifyAll()
remove(Operator item)
public boolean remove(Operator item)
Удаляет оператора из коллекции.
Параметры:
Параметр | Тип | Описание |
---|---|---|
item | Operator | Экземпляр оператора |
Возвращает: boolean - логическое значение
resumeUpdate()
public void resumeUpdate()
Возобновление обновления документа. Обновляет поток содержимого, если есть какие-либо ожидающие изменения.
set_Item(int index, Operator value)
public void set_Item(int index, Operator value)
Устанавливает оператор по его индексу.
Example demonstrates how to get operator of page contents by index.
Document doc = new Document("input.pdf");
OperatorCollection oc = doc.getPages().get_Item(1).getContents();
Operator first = oc.get_Item(1);
Параметры:
Параметр | Тип | Описание |
---|---|---|
index | int | Индекс оператора. Нумерация начинается с 1. |
value | Operator | Оператор из запрошенного индекса |
size()
public int size()
Количество операторов
Возвращает: интервал - целочисленное значение
suppressUpdate()
public void suppressUpdate()
Подавляет обновление содержимого данных. Поток содержимого не обновляется до тех пор, пока не будет вызвана функция ResumeUpdate.
toList()
public System.Collections.Generic.List<Operator> toList()
Возвращает список операторов.
Возвращает: com.aspose.ms.System.Collections.Generic.List<com.aspose.pdf.Operator> - список операторов.
toString()
public String toString()
Возвращает: java.lang.String
updateData()
public void updateData()
внутренний
wait()
public final void wait()
wait(long arg0)
public final native void wait(long arg0)
Параметры:
Параметр | Тип | Описание |
---|---|---|
arg0 | long |
wait(long arg0, int arg1)
public final void wait(long arg0, int arg1)
Параметры:
Параметр | Тип | Описание |
---|---|---|
arg0 | long | |
arg1 | int |